next.js/packages/next-codemod/transforms/__tests__/middleware-to-proxy.test.js
middleware-to-proxy.test.js16 lines580 B
/* global jest */
jest.autoMockOff()
const defineTest = require('jscodeshift/dist/testUtils').defineTest
const { readdirSync } = require('fs')
const { join } = require('path')

const fixtureDir = 'middleware-to-proxy'
const fixtureDirPath = join(__dirname, '..', '__testfixtures__', fixtureDir)
const fixtures = readdirSync(fixtureDirPath)
  .filter(file => file.endsWith('.input.ts'))
  .map(file => file.replace('.input.ts', ''))

for (const fixture of fixtures) {
  const prefix = `${fixtureDir}/${fixture}`
  defineTest(__dirname, fixtureDir, null, prefix, { parser: 'ts' })
}
Quest for Codev2.0.0
/
SIGN IN